18th century Sicilian baroque silver chalice, hand-chiseled, cast knot, original finish, unique work.
The 18th-century Sicilian Baroque silver chalice is a liturgical work of art of extraordinary beauty and historical value, representing the mastery and artistic tradition of Sicily during that period.
The Baroque style is evident in the elaborate decorations and intricate, hand-chiseled details. Every detail was meticulously sculpted, depicting floral motifs.
The chalice knot is made using the casting technique, which adds a distinctive and complex artistic element.
The finish of the glass is kept original, preserving the authenticity and charm of the period.
The chalice has a wide, stable base, a thin stem, and a wide cup, perfect for holding the Eucharistic wine during liturgical celebrations.
The chalice is a unique piece, making it an object of great collectible and spiritual value.
This chalice represents a perfect example of how Baroque art manages to combine functionality and beauty, creating an object of great aesthetic and spiritual value.
